On Fri, 22 Jan 2016, William Breathitt Gray wrote: > Many motherboards utilize a LPC to ISA bridge in order to decode > ISA-style port-mapped I/O addresses. This is particularly true for > embedded motherboards supporting the PC/104 bus (a bus specification > derived from ISA). > > These motherboards are now commonly running 64-bit x86 processors. The > X86_32 dependency should be removed from the ISA bus configuration > option in order to support these newer motherboards. > > A new config option, CONFIG_ISA_BUS, is introduced to allow for the > compilation of the ISA bus driver independent of the CONFIG_ISA option. > Devices which communicate via ISA-compatible buses can now be supported > independent of the dependencies of the CONFIG_ISA option. > > Signed-off-by: William Breathitt Gray <vilhelm.gray@gmail.com> Reviewed-by: Thomas Gleixner <tglx@linutronix.de>
